  • Patent number: 4783314
    Abstract: A method to determine performance of a treating agent (CA) added to a system body of liquid to enhance performance of the liquid body is determined by employing an inert fluorescent tracer (T) in a known T:CA dosage proportion, prepared on the basis of a concentration of CA (e.g. ppm) proposed for optimum performance in the liquid body. The system liquid is sampled and, on the basis of fluorescent emission, the sampled indicator is compared to a standard ppm concentration of T to determine the concentration and efficacy of CA and the physical characteristics and operating parameters of the liquid body.
    Type: Grant
    Filed: February 26, 1987
    Date of Patent: November 8, 1988
    Assignee: Nalco Chemical Company
    Inventors: John E. Hoots, Barry E. Hunt
  • Patent number: 4758312
    Abstract: The invention comprises a method for determining the corrosion rate of metals in contact with a liquid system which is capable of causing corrosion of such metals which comprises adding to the liquid system an electrochemically active compound having a reduction potential more positive than the metal in contact with the liquid system and then monitoring the system thus treated with the electrochemically active compound to determine its rate of reduction which is proportional to the corrosion rate of the metal.
    Type: Grant
    Filed: May 5, 1987
    Date of Patent: July 19, 1988
    Assignee: Nalco Chemical Company
    Inventors: Barry E. Hunt, Harvey M. Herro, Kyu-Hwa Lee, Morris Mindick
